ACT I
Hagen, son of Alberich, advises his half-brother Gunther and Gunther’s sister Gutrune on how to advance the fame of the Gibichungs: Gunther should marry Brünnhilde and Gutrune Siegfried. Backstory: The Egyptians have captured and enslaved Aida, an Ethiopian princess. An Egyptian military commander, Radamès, struggles to choose between his love for her and his loyalty to the King of Egypt. To complicate the story further, the King's daughter Amneris is in love with Radamès, although he does not return her feelings.

Discover the world of opera for the first time?
How to choose an opera? Mozart or Verdi? Love tragedy or comedy?
Marriage of Figaro or Aida?
First of all, choose a storyline that you like. It is better to choose a light theatrical plot and a modern production, so as not to burden yourself with love intrigues lasting 3 hours.
Be open-minded and don't chase big names. Today, contemporary directors create exciting contemporary productions.
